The Downside of Traditional Queuing

Before we delve into the benefits of online queuing, let’s examine the pain points associated with traditional queuing systems. Customers are often forced to waste precious time waiting for their turn, leading to dissatisfaction and negative perceptions of a brand. Long queues can also deter potential customers, resulting in lost business opportunities.

Moreover, maintaining physical distancing has become crucial for public health in the post-pandemic era. Traditional queues can make it challenging to adhere to these guidelines, putting both customers and staff at risk.

The Rise of Online Queuing

Online queuing, facilitated by cutting-edge Online Scheduling Software, presents a game-changing solution to the problems of traditional queuing. With online queuing, customers can join a virtual queue remotely, eliminating the need to stand in crowded physical lines. This allows them to manage their time more efficiently and engage in other activities while waiting their turn.

Benefits of Online Queuing

1. Time Efficiency

Online queuing empowers customers to take control of their time. Instead of arriving at a location and waiting for an uncertain amount of time, they can pre-book their spot in the queue. This feature is especially valuable in industries where appointment-based services, such as healthcare, beauty salons, and government agencies, are the norm.

2. Reduced Perceived Wait Time

Perception plays a significant role in customer satisfaction. Even if the wait time remains the same, customers perceive online queuing as quicker and smoother. The ability to receive real-time updates on their queue status reduces anxiety and creates a positive waiting experience.

3. Social Distancing Compliance

In the wake of the COVID-19 pandemic, maintaining social distancing has become essential to public health. Online queuing ensures businesses can manage customer flow effectively, minimizing physical interactions and promoting a safer environment for customers and staff.

4. Data Insights and Analytics

Advanced Online Scheduling Software can provide businesses with valuable data insights and analytics. Businesses can optimize their operations and enhance overall efficiency by understanding peak hours, customer preferences, and wait times.

5. Improved Customer Engagement

By offering a seamless online queuing experience, businesses can enhance customer engagement. Happy customers are likelier to leave positive reviews, refer others, and become loyal patrons, ultimately contributing to brand trust and reputation.

Overcoming Potential Challenges

While online queuing holds tremendous promise, businesses may face challenges during implementation. It’s essential to address these concerns to ensure a smooth transition:

1. Technology Adoption

Adopting a new technology might be intimidating for some customers, especially those from older demographics. Businesses should provide clear instructions and support to help customers navigate online queuing. Additionally, offering alternative options for those who prefer traditional queuing can ease the transition.

2. Connectivity Issues

Customers may encounter difficulties accessing the online queuing platform in areas with limited internet connectivity. To mitigate this, businesses can consider providing on-site assistance or implementing a hybrid queuing system that accommodates online and offline customers.

3. Queue Management

Managing the virtual queue efficiently is crucial to avoid overbooking or underutilizing resources. Online Scheduling Software should have robust queue management features that allow businesses to monitor, adjust, and optimize the queue in real time.

Industry-Specific Applications

Online queuing is versatile and applicable across various industries, enhancing customer experiences in unique ways:

1. Healthcare Sector

In hospitals and clinics, long waiting times can lead to patient dissatisfaction. Online queuing empowers patients to book appointments, reducing waiting room congestion and improving overall patient satisfaction. Real-time updates can also inform patients about delays, fostering transparency and trust.

2. Retail and Hospitality

The retail and hospitality industries can benefit from online queuing during peak seasons or special events. Customers can reserve their spot in line while exploring nearby shops or attractions, ensuring a seamless experience without wasting time in queues.

3. Government Services

Government agencies often experience long queues for services like driver’s license renewals or permit applications. Online queuing streamlines these processes, reducing wait times and enhancing citizen satisfaction with government services.

The Future of Online Queuing

As technology continues to evolve, so will the capabilities of online queuing systems. Integrating Artificial Intelligence (AI) can further optimize queue management, predicting customer flow patterns and improving resource allocation.

The Internet of Things (IoT) can also enable businesses to create a truly connected queuing experience. For instance, customers could receive queue updates directly on their smartphones or wearable devices, making the process even more convenient and seamless.
